U.S. Army Brigade Staff Training for Small Groups

Article Image

With production of the Combined Arms Operations at Brigade Level, Realistically Achieved Through Simulation(COBRAS) Brigade Staff Exercise (see U.S. Army Brigade Staff Training), members of brigade combat teams are now able to practice their staff processes in a scenario-based, highly realistic simulation environment. The training covers all aspects of selected operations, including planning and preparation as well as execution and follow-on activities.

Tactical Training for the Army National Guard

Article Image

The U.S. Army National Guard (ARNG) faces significant training problems. Their unit training time is typically restricted to 39 days annually. In addition, the expense associated with the use of actual equipment (e.g., fuel, ammunition) makes field training a luxury. In fact, many units do not have access to the facilities required for conducting tactical training in the field.
